Bagikan melalui


Get-SCVirtualScsiAdapter

Mendapatkan objek adaptor SCSI virtual VMM dari komputer virtual, templat komputer virtual, atau profil perangkat keras.

Sintaks

Get-SCVirtualScsiAdapter
   [-VMMServer <ServerConnection>]
   [-All]
   [-OnBehalfOfUser <String>]
   [-OnBehalfOfUserRole <UserRole>]
   [<CommonParameters>]
Get-SCVirtualScsiAdapter
   [-VMMServer <ServerConnection>]
   -HardwareProfile <HardwareProfile>
   [-OnBehalfOfUser <String>]
   [-OnBehalfOfUserRole <UserRole>]
   [<CommonParameters>]
Get-SCVirtualScsiAdapter
   [-VMMServer <ServerConnection>]
   -VM <VM>
   [-OnBehalfOfUser <String>]
   [-OnBehalfOfUserRole <UserRole>]
   [<CommonParameters>]
Get-SCVirtualScsiAdapter
   [-VMMServer <ServerConnection>]
   -VMTemplate <Template>
   [-OnBehalfOfUser <String>]
   [-OnBehalfOfUserRole <UserRole>]
   [<CommonParameters>]
Get-SCVirtualScsiAdapter
   [-VMMServer <ServerConnection>]
   [-ID] <Guid>
   [-OnBehalfOfUser <String>]
   [-OnBehalfOfUserRole <UserRole>]
   [<CommonParameters>]

Deskripsi

Cmdlet Get-SCVirtualScsiAdapter mendapatkan satu atau beberapa objek adaptor SCSI virtual yang digunakan dalam lingkungan Virtual Machine Manager (VMM) dari objek komputer virtual, objek templat komputer virtual, atau dari objek profil perangkat keras.

Komputer virtual pada host Citrix XenServer selalu memiliki satu adaptor SCSI virtual. Anda tidak dapat menghapus adaptor ini atau menambahkan adaptor tambahan.

Contoh

Contoh 1: Mendapatkan semua adaptor SCSI virtual pada komputer virtual

PS C:\> $VM = Get-SCVirtualMachine -Name "VM01"
PS C:\> Get-SCVirtualScsiAdapter -VM $VM

Perintah pertama mendapatkan objek komputer virtual bernama VM01 dan menyimpan objek dalam variabel $VM.

Perintah kedua mendapatkan semua objek adaptor SCSI virtual pada VM01 dan menampilkan informasi tentang adaptor kepada pengguna.

Contoh 2: Mendapatkan semua adaptor SCSI virtual dalam templat komputer virtual

PS C:\> $VMTemplate = Get-SCVMTemplate | where { $_.Name -eq "VMTemplate01" }
PS C:\> Get-SCVirtualScsiAdapter -VMTemplate $VMTemplate

Perintah pertama mendapatkan objek templat komputer virtual bernama VMTemplate01 dari pustaka VMM dan menyimpan objek dalam variabel $VMTemplate.

Perintah kedua mendapatkan semua objek adaptor SCSI virtual pada VMTemplate01 dan menampilkan informasi tentang adaptor kepada pengguna.

Contoh 3: Mendapatkan semua adaptor SCSI virtual dari profil perangkat keras

PS C:\> $HWProfile = Get-SCHardwareProfile | where { $_.Name -eq "NewHWProfile01" }
PS C:\> Get-SCVirtualScsiAdapter -HardwareProfile $HWProfile

Perintah pertama mendapatkan objek profil perangkat keras bernama NewHWProfile01 dari pustaka VMM dan menyimpan objek dalam variabel $HWProfile.

Perintah kedua mendapatkan semua objek adaptor SCSI di NewHWProfile01 dan menampilkan informasi tentang adaptor kepada pengguna.

Parameter

-All

Menunjukkan bahwa cmdlet ini mendapatkan semua objek subordinat yang independen dari objek induk. Misalnya, perintah Get-SCVirtualDiskDrive -All mendapatkan semua objek drive disk virtual terlepas dari objek komputer virtual atau objek templat yang dikaitkan dengan setiap objek drive disk virtual.

Type:SwitchParameter
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-HardwareProfile

Menentukan objek profil perangkat keras.

Type:HardwareProfile
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-ID

Menentukan pengidentifikasi numerik sebagai pengidentifikasi unik global, atau GUID, untuk objek tertentu.

Type:Guid
Position:0
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-OnBehalfOfUser

Menentukan nama pengguna. Cmdlet ini menetapkan atas nama pengguna sebagai pengguna yang ditentukan parameter ini.

Type:String
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-OnBehalfOfUserRole

Menentukan peran pengguna. Cmdlet ini menetapkan atas nama peran pengguna sebagai peran pengguna yang ditentukan parameter ini. Untuk mendapatkan objek peran pengguna, gunakan cmdlet Get-SCUserRole .

Type:UserRole
Position:Named
Default value:None
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-VM

Menentukan objek komputer virtual.

Type:VM
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-VMMServer

Menentukan objek server VMM.

Type:ServerConnection
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-VMTemplate

Menentukan objek templat VMM yang digunakan untuk membuat komputer virtual.

Type:Template
Aliases:Template
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

Output

VirtualSCSIAdapter

Cmdlet ini mengembalikan objek VirtualSCSIAdapter .

Catatan

  • Memerlukan objek komputer virtual VMM, objek templat komputer virtual, atau objek profil perangkat keras, yang dapat diambil dengan menggunakan cmdlet Get-SCVirtualMachine, Get-SCVMTemplate, atau Get-SCHardwareProfile .